[[Clockwork Chasm]]}}The '''Skeeterskate''' is an enemy that appears in ''[[Pikmin 3]]''. It skims around the surface of the water, and attacks by shooting small jets of water at the [[Pikmin]] and [[captain]]s. It can be killed in one hit by throwing a Pikmin on top of it, much like a [[Dwarf Bulborb]].

It is easiest to hit when the sac is deflated, as they will stop to refill it, so it is a good idea to run behind it with [[Blue Pikmin]] and throw them.

In certain areas of the game, the player is forced to fight them without any Blue Pikmin. In this case, walk into the water underneath them while having some [[Winged Pikmin]] follow you, and instruct them to swarm the Skeeterskate when it stops moving.
